Output 54ea652dd51a0a7ef98505aaf4a616ef8194e511b90d90dae477464d929efbcf:1

value
16655820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f0c760e8df1f698f72a18a1cc489346346492e9 OP_EQUAL
address
37SPRSoJryWKmYwDBdxQvnp9yif9abAGQc
transaction
54ea652dd51a0a7ef98505aaf4a616ef8194e511b90d90dae477464d929efbcf
confirmations
106713
spent
true